Linux服务器上配置域名快速解决方案

1. 简介

在Linux服务器上配置域名是一项常见的任务。通过配置域名,我们可以将服务器上的应用程序或网站与易于记忆的域名关联起来,方便用户访问。本文将介绍一种快速解决方案来配置域名。

2. 准备工作

2.1 获取域名

首先,您需要拥有一个域名。您可以通过向域名注册商购买或注册一个域名。一旦您获得了一个域名,您将可以使用它来访问您的服务器。

2.2 安装并配置Nginx

Nginx是一个常用的Web服务器软件,我们将使用它来处理域名和服务器之间的通信。首先,您需要在您的Linux服务器上安装Nginx。您可以使用以下命令来安装Nginx:

sudo apt-get update

sudo apt-get install nginx

安装完毕后,您需要配置Nginx以接受来自域名的请求。打开Nginx的配置文件,一般位于/etc/nginx/nginx.conf,并进行以下更改:

server {

listen 80;

server_name yourdomain.com;

location / {

proxy_pass http://localhost:8000; // 将请求转发到本地的某个端口

}

}

以上配置将会将来自yourdomain.com的请求转发到本地的8000端口上,您可以根据自己的需求进行修改。

3. 配置DNS解析

在使您的域名与服务器关联之前,必须配置DNS解析以告诉互联网如何找到您的服务器。您可以使用您选择的DNS解析服务提供商的控制面板进行配置。以下是配置DNS解析的一般步骤:

3.1 创建A记录

创建一个A记录以将您的域名指向您的服务器的IP地址。根据您的DNS解析服务提供商的不同,该过程可能会有所不同。一般情况下,您需要提供您的域名和服务器的IP地址。

3.2 创建CNAME记录(可选)

如果您希望将子域名指向您的服务器,您可以创建一个CNAME记录。CNAME记录允许将一个域名指向另一个域名。例如,如果您希望将www.yourdomain.com指向您的服务器,您可以创建一个CNAME记录将www.yourdomain.com指向yourdomain.com。

4. 配置SSL证书(可选)

如果您希望通过HTTPS使用您的域名,您可以配置SSL证书。SSL证书将为您的网站提供加密连接,确保数据的安全传输。以下是配置SSL证书的步骤:

4.1 获取SSL证书

您可以通过向证书颁发机构购买SSL证书或使用免费的证书颁发机构(如Let's Encrypt)来获取SSL证书。

4.2 安装SSL证书

安装SSL证书的步骤因证书颁发机构而异。一般情况下,您需要将证书文件和密钥文件放置在Nginx的配置目录中,并配置Nginx以使用这些文件。

5. 测试配置

完成以上步骤后,您可以测试您的配置是否正常工作。在您的本地电脑上打开一个Web浏览器,输入您的域名并访问。如果一切配置正确,您将能够访问您的服务器上的应用程序或网站。

6. 总结

通过配置域名,您可以将服务器上的应用程序或网站与易于记忆的域名关联起来,方便用户访问。本文介绍了一种快速解决方案来配置域名,并包括了准备工作、Nginx的安装和配置、DNS解析的配置、SSL证书的配置和测试。

希望本文能够帮助您快速配置域名并顺利将您的应用程序或网站上线。

操作系统标签